The Mojo Auto-Fold Scooter The Mojo Auto-Fold is a collapsible scooter that folds into the size of a suitcase with the push of one button. It's a great option for traveling since it meets all regulations of airlines. It also has a comfortable and comfortable seat and is simple to get into the trunk of your car or airplane. The company behind this mobility scooter, Enhance Mobility, was focused on portability and travel convenience when they developed the Mojo. It is among the easiest mobility scooters to fold up into a suitcase and be split in two pieces to allow light weight lifting. It is a four wheel scooter that provides plenty of stability through rough terrain. It is also lightweight (weighing just 58 pounds when in its folded state) and can hold up to 300 pounds of user weight. This scooter comes with all the features that an individual who travels would need in a travel mobility scooter such as the delta tiller, two paddle levers for acceleration along with a detailed digital display and an electronic braking system. It is also FAA and FDA approved. The honeycomb-style tires offer another great feature. They offer a smooth ride but are puncture-proof. This helps prevent flats. Lastly, the Mojo is the first and only scooter that lets you easily split it into two pieces for lighter lifting. This is a huge benefit for those with difficulties with dexterity that make it difficult to lift heavy scooters. The Mojo has plenty of other features not commonly found on other mobility scooters, such as an LED headlight and horn. These features can help you get better at navigating and more visible on the road. A USB charging port and cushioned cushions are also available. It's also one the few folding scooters to have a remote that automatically folds and unfolds by pressing the button. This is a fantastic feature to have in the event of an emergency. It also comes with keys for ignition and a basket for storing everything you require on your travels! The Triaxe Cruze Scooter The Triaxe Cruze by Enhance Mobility is a great alternative if you're in the looking for a collapsible electronic scooter. This 3 wheel electric scooter can be folded in just a few seconds and is perfect to take with you wherever you go. It can be used both indoors and out, and is easily stored in most vehicles. The seat is 18" wide and features a high-back standard. It comes with front shock-absorbing springs to keep you comfortable on long trips. The spacious floor deck lets you to stretch your legs and relax during your ride. The scooter is also fitted with a 24 Volt, 12 amp lithium battery that can meet all FAA requirements for travel by air. It can power the lightweight and corrosion-resistant unit for up to 18 miles on one charge. It is also constructed from aircraft-grade aluminium, which gives the scooter plenty of strength and stability. Another unique feature about this model is that it only needs an 18'' footprint to fold up and folded away. This makes it simple to store and only occupies a tiny amount of space. This is a great option for those living in condos or apartments, or have limited space. The Triaxe Cruze is designed for adventurers. It comes with front shock-absorbing coils that absorb road bumps, and large seats with a high-back to ensure you are comfortable on your trip. It also comes with basic controls that are easily within reach, including an easy-to-use paddle acceleration and speed control dial. This scooter also comes with an LED headlight that is bright along with a battery indicator and horn for improved safety. The 180 watt motor in the rear with brakes that are electromagnetic allows for the maximum speed of 6 miles per hour. The controls for users are at your fingertips, and the control is yours via the paddle's acceleration and speed control dial. Turn it up to reach your destination quickly, or turn it down when you're in a line for increased safety. The Triaxe Cruze's 180 watt rear transaxle battery with electromagnetic braking permits it to travel up to 18 miles on a single charge. The scooter is also constructed of durable aluminum that is aircraft-grade to provide it with enough durability and strength to hold up 350 pounds.
